H3: Macroeconomic Factors: The current macroeconomic climate has played a significant role in the Palantir stock drop. Rising inflation and subsequent interest rate hikes by central banks worldwide have negatively impacted investor sentiment toward growth stocks, particularly in the technology sector.
- Increased interest rates make borrowing more expensive, impacting Palantir's ability to fund future growth initiatives.
- Investors are shifting towards more conservative investments, leading to a general downturn in the tech market, dragging Palantir down with it.
- Concerns about a potential recession are further dampening investor enthusiasm for riskier assets like Palantir stock.

H3: Dollar-Cost Averaging: Dollar-cost averaging (DCA) is a risk mitigation strategy that involves investing a fixed amount of money at regular intervals, regardless of the stock price.
- Reduces volatility impact: DCA mitigates the risk of investing a lump sum at a market peak.
- Disciplined approach: It promotes a disciplined investment approach, regardless of short-term market fluctuations.
- Example: Investing $100 per week in Palantir stock, regardless of price changes.
